Go Ahead On

What is Go Ahead On?


1.

To allow someone to move ahead of you, to signal that you let them go first, stating that it is time to leave.

A reversal of the proper english of 'go on ahead'. Its a southern thing.

You: Time to leave.

Me: Go ahead on.

You: (open a door for me) Go ahead on.
